Output 16c62720c3613dad82babfd4e22b59e2edfa33b000ed803ad414f9d0a6c98ac7:1

value
25206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721ca578fda167c6d3c3c272098dc0cb71d2ef5d OP_EQUAL
address
3C6PGoDSePprdqD5qadbWzyCbWC7EEMCZD
transaction
16c62720c3613dad82babfd4e22b59e2edfa33b000ed803ad414f9d0a6c98ac7
spent
true